The payment gateway you choose can make or break your business’s online success. A seamless, secure, and efficient payment gateway not only enhances customer trust but also improves the overall shopping experience.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you choose the right payment gateway tailored to your business needs.
1. Understand Your Business Needs
Every business is unique. Assess your business model, target audience, and transaction volume. For instance:
- E-commerce Stores: Require gateways that support multiple payment options like credit cards, wallets, and UPI.
- Subscription-Based Services: Need recurring payment functionality.
2. Focus on Security
Customers prioritize security. Look for gateways with advanced security protocols such as:
- PCI DSS compliance
- Fraud detection tools
- End-to-end encryption
3. Check Compatibility
Ensure the gateway integrates effortlessly with your website, app, or e-commerce platform. Popular options like Shopify, WooCommerce, or custom websites often list compatible gateways.
4. Analyze Transaction Fees
Compare transaction fees, setup costs, and monthly charges. Some gateways charge a percentage per transaction, while others have fixed fees. Choose one that aligns with your profit margins.
5. Prioritize User Experience
A lengthy or confusing checkout process leads to cart abandonment. Opt for gateways offering:
- One-click payments
- Mobile-friendly interfaces
- Multi-currency support
6. Customer Support Matters
Payment issues can arise anytime. Reliable customer support ensures quick resolutions. Test their response time before committing.
7. Scalability
As your business grows, so will your transaction volume. Select a gateway that can scale with your business without compromising performance.
Popular Payment Gateways to Consider
- PayPal: Widely recognized with global reach.
- Stripe: Known for its developer-friendly API and customization.
- Razorpay: Great for Indian businesses with local payment options.
- Square: Ideal for small businesses with POS systems.
